
Choose the one which best expresses the meaning of
PESTER
A)Console
B)Disturb
C)Gratify
D)Torture
Answer
604.2k+ views
Hint: Pester means to bother or interrupt someone while they are busy doing something else. It is a verb.
Complete step-by-step answer:
From the hint given to us, we know that pester means to bother or interrupt someone when they are busy. We also know that it is a verb.
Console means to make someone feel better when they are feeling upset or bad about something. It is a verb. We observe that the meaning of the console does not mean the same as that of pester. Hence, option A is not the correct answer.
Disturb means to interrupt someone while they are busy doing something else. It is a verb. We observe that the meaning of disturb is the same as that of pester. Hence, option B is possible a correct answer.
Gratify means to give someone a feeling of pleasure or happiness. It is a verb. We observe that the meaning of gratify does not have the same meaning as that of pester. Hence, option C is not the correct answer.
Torture means to inflict physical pain upon someone. It is a verb. We observe that the meaning of torture does not have the same meaning as that of pester. Hence option D is not the correct answer.
After analyzing all the given options we can conclude that option B is the correct answer.
Note: Disturb is an interruption for a given moment. However, pester means to continuously bother someone.
